The urinary meatus[a] (/mˈtəs/, mee-AY-təs; pl.: meatus or meatuses), also known as the external urethral orifice, is the opening of the urethra where urine exits the penis or vulva during urination. It is where semen exits the penis during ejaculation. The meatus has varying degrees of sensitivity to touch.
